Overview

CashPiggy is a Python package designed to provide easy access to CashPiggy's services through a set of classes and methods. CashPiggy is a platform that allows users to earn rewards by participating in surveys and referrals.

Installation

You can install the CashPiggy package via pip. Open your terminal and run the following command:

pip install cashpiggy

Usage

Importing the Package

You can import the CashPiggy package in your Python script or interactive session using the following import statement:

import cashpiggy

Creating an Account

To create a CashPiggy account, you can use the register method of the CashPiggyAccount class: This method returns a CashPiggyAccount object representing the newly created account. If the registration fails, it returns None.

account = cashpiggy.CashPiggyAccount.register("your_email@example.com")

Cashout

To cash out your earnings, you can use the cashout method of the CashPiggyAccount class: This method takes the cashout method (CashPiggyCashoutMethod enum) and the country code as arguments and returns True if the cashout is successful, otherwise False.

success = account.cashout(cashpiggy.CashPiggyCashoutMethod.PAYPAL_5, "US")

Getting Referrals

You can retrieve information about your referrals using the get_referrals method of the CashPiggyAccount class: This method returns a CashPiggyAccountReferrals object containing information about your referrals.

referrals = account.get_referrals()

Becoming Referral

You can also become a referral to another account using the become_referral method of the CashPiggyAccount class: This method returns a Boolean which will be true if it worked, or false if it failed.

success = account.become_referral("other_account_id")

Getting Cashout History

You can retrieve your cashout history using the get_cashout_history method of the CashPiggyAccount class: This method returns a list of CashPiggyCashoutHistory objects representing your cashout history.

cashout_history = account.get_cashout_history()

Logging

The package uses logging to track the execution flow and any errors encountered during the process. You can configure the logging level and output destination as needed. Logs are saved in the root folder as cashpiggy.log as it improves debugging for both you & me!
